Transaction 06e43cb575746514d874e761fbdd603e38c14720d51ed0cb4f03182056069399

1 Input
1 Outputs
  • 06e43cb575746514d874e761fbdd603e38c14720d51ed0cb4f03182056069399:0
  • value  47447015
    address  34DDu7G5rVjwRUJiRHT5gt8Fr5JiBck1AM